About Wouter J.F.M. Jurgens

Wouter J.F.M. Jurgens is a scholar working on Genetics, Urology and Rheumatology, having authored 12 papers that have together received 1.0k indexed citations. Recurring topics across this work include Mesenchymal stem cell research (9 papers), Osteoarthritis Treatment and Mechanisms (5 papers) and Tissue Engineering and Regenerative Medicine (3 papers). The work is most often cited by research in Genetics (658 citations), Urology (205 citations) and Biomaterials (229 citations). Wouter J.F.M. Jurgens has collaborated with scholars based in Netherlands, Germany and Greece. Frequent co-authors include Florine J. van Milligen, Behrouz Zandieh‐Doulabi, Marco N. Helder, Marco J.P.F. Ritt, Tabitha Schouten, Dirk J. Kuik, Hetty J. Bontkes, Roel G.M. Breuls, Gerrit Jan Schuurhuis and S. Marieke van Ham. Their work appears in journals such as SHILAP Revista de lepidopterología, Biomaterials and Journal of Investigative Dermatology.
